Pound to Imperial ton Converter
Convert pounds to imperial tons with this free weight converter. The exact relationship used on this page is 1 pound = 0.000446428571429 imperial tons. Type any number — the result updates instantly, works on phones and desktops, and is ready to copy into homework, a spec sheet, or a shopping list.
Formula: Imperial ton = Pound × 0.000446428571429
